The Garden with water features

What are the types of water features in the garden? A water feature portion in a garden requires little maintenance than ponds. The pond or the water feature in the garden attracts wildlife insects. Plants in the pond are native plants because there is a continous supply of water. The oxygenating plants help to clear the water. They are the plants that grow fast and spread underneath the water. The floating plants give a platform to insects. Some unknown plants emerge in between the shallow areas and rocks.

A water garden features a natural garden style. The gurgle pond water garden is used to characterize a corner. The gurgle water garden is best for self-contained water features because the reservoir and pump are hidden and the pipe just fits into a hole that gurgles up water. Cascades and waterfalls are striking. If there are no nearby soil in the water garden, plants in the container and pots are useful to beautify the surroundings. Raised pond water gardens are useful if there are problems with the soil but they are not easy to do. Sculptures and metal spouts are modern settings of water gardens.

Water lilies, hostas, rodgersias, rheum are lush plants for water gardens.


The Pond

A pond can be made even with a very small space in the garden. A simple pond in a small space is made by lining a raised bed with a butyl line and fastening underneath. A large container can be made as a mini pond. Large plastic barrels are widely used as a mini pond because they are deep enough to hold any oxygenating plants. In making a pond in the garden, make it as big as possible with a deep of about 75 to 80 cm in the other portions. A mini pond should be less than 40 cm to control the algae easily. The end border should be shallow to allow wildlife to climb in and out easily. Combining the floating and oxygenating plants will inspire a large number of wildlife to visit the pond.


The self contained water feature

Aside from the pond, a self contained water feature is also pretty in a garden. This water feature is consist of fixed level of water and is continually recirculating by the use of submersible pump. A patio, balcony or even a corner can have a water feature garden because tiny pumps are affordable. These water features are child-friendly than ponds because the water in the reservoir is hidden. These water features are focal points in the garden and they are very low maintenance garden projects.
